Limnobium escaping is a luxurious floating plant, the habitat of which is indicated in the tropical and subtropical regions of North and South America. In our latitudes, the shoot limnobium is usually kept in aquariums, and it is extremely quickly acclimatized in them and performs not only decorative functions, but also shading functions. With a fast growth rate, this handsome man is able to completely cover the entire surface of the aquarium. And the fibrous roots of this plant perfectly cleanse the water from its turbidity

Getting to know the plant

Glossy leaves of limnobium shoot-bearing sit on short petioles and reach three centimeters in diameter. They are heart-shaped and form small rosettes, each of which contains five to six leaves. The color of the leaves can vary from olive green to faint pale greenish. And the roots of this aquatic inhabitant, as a rule, do not reach the bottom, despite the fact that their length can be 30 cm.

Inflorescences of limnobium escaping are umbellate, and the flowers are endowed with yellowish or greenish-white perianths. Globular or wide-ellipsoid fruits do not open properly when ripe. They can be either ribbed or smooth and contain spiny elliptical seeds.

Limnobium escaping is good because it is able to purify water from all kinds of impurities. And the natural light filter from it turns out to be simply magnificent.

How to grow

In artificial conditions, limnobium shoot-bearing is able to grow well throughout all seasons. It adapts quite well to a solid range of temperatures - it grows and multiplies equally productively both at twenty degrees and at thirty. This feature allows you to grow this green pet in both tropical and temperate aquariums. But if the thermometer drops below twenty degrees, then the growth of the limnobium shoot will immediately slow down, and the plant itself may slightly decrease in size.

It is preferable to keep this handsome man in open aquariums, as it is highly sensitive to condensation collecting on the aquarium lids.

As for water, its hardness in the range from ten to twelve degrees is most suitable for growing limnobium shoot-bearing, and an active reaction is not a significant factor.

For the full development and growth of this aquatic beauty, very intense lighting is required, however, the beautiful limnobium shoot-bearing tolerates short-term shading quite well. Saturated color of leaf blades, along with the best indicators of their development, allows you to achieve good sunlight. However, direct sunlight should be avoided. And for the organization of artificial lighting, it is permissible to use only fluorescent lamps. For each square decimeter of the water surface, their power should be at least 2 watts. And incandescent lamps are definitely not suitable, as they can easily provoke a burn of the leaves of the limnobium sprigate. However, if, nevertheless, other lamps are not available, it is better to take several low-power incandescent lamps at once and evenly disperse them over the entire water surface. The duration of daylight hours, ensuring the comfort of this plant, should be at least twelve hours.

Reproduction of the shoot limnobium occurs with the help of young plants forming at the tips of its lateral shoots. It is only permissible to separate such plants only after root lobes and at least three leaves are formed on them.

In general, limnobium shoot-bearing is very unpretentious to the conditions of keeping. Its thickets should be thinned out periodically. If you systematically change the water in the aquarium (in the amount of about 20%, weekly or at least once every two weeks), then mineral feeding will not be necessary. Also, when growing this handsome man, it is very important not to allow water bloom and the formation of even tiny colonies of algae on glass, on the ground and on plant leaves.
